Styled to emulate the iconic '80s pop star, "George Michael hair" refers to an exaggeratedly voluminous hairstyle featuring feathered bangs and long, layered sides, popularized by the beloved singer.
Relevant to the mainstream resurgence of 1980s fashion, George Michael hair offers a bold aesthetic with added height and movement. It was initially showcased by Michael in the late '80s and early '90s, becoming synonymous with his charismatic stage presence and flamboyant style.
